National Hunt:
Two left-handed courses. Grand National circuit, 2m2f, is flat and has
big fences with drop on landing side and a long run-in. Mildmay Course,
1m3f, flat with conventional fences, is sharper than hurdles course.

By Car:
From the South take the M1 onto the M6 north. Leave M6 at Junction 21a
and join M62 West. Leave M62 at J6 and join M57 (signposted Southport).
Follow signs to the racecourse. From the North Leave M6 at J26 and join
M58. Follow signs to the racecourse.
By Train:
The nearest mainline station is Liverpool Lime Street, from there connect
to Liverpool central. Any train going to Ormskirk will stop at Aintree.
Aintree station is opposite the main entrance to the racecourse.
